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ch Ethernet Switches is ranked 21st in Ethernet Switches with 9 reviews while Aruba Switches is ranked 2nd in Ethernet Switches with 70 reviews.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ch Ethernet Switches is rated 8.6, while Aruba Switches is rated 8.4. The top reviewer of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ch Ethernet Switches writes "It's easy to extend the stack, but I wish we could do more in the GUI". On the other hand, the top reviewer of Aruba Switches writes "As a managed service provider, it's important to have a solution that can manage everything from one console". Alcatel-Lucent OmniSwitch Ethernet Switches is most compared with Cisco Ethernet Switches, Fortinet FortiSwitch - Secure Access, Nokia Ethernet Service Switch, Juniper EX Series Ethernet Switches and Huawei Ethernet Switches, whereas Aruba Switches is most compared with Cisco Ethernet Switches, Fortinet FortiSwitch - Secure Access, Meraki MS Switches, Ubiquiti UniFi Switches and Juniper EX Series Ethernet Switches.
